Not every device features a multi-core processor capable of decoding high-bitrate 4K streams. Legacy laptops, budget tablets, and older smart TVs process 560p files effortlessly. This prevents the stuttering, overheating, and rapid battery drain associated with rendering higher resolutions on aging hardware. Bandwidth Conservation 560p vs

The 560p resolution is a functional compromise in the digital video landscape. While it will never replace 1080p or 4K for a premium home theater experience, it remains incredibly valuable for mobile viewing, data management, and network optimization.
